About This Book
What if you could talk to God about anything? Imagine feeling lonely because your best friend moved away and then whispering a secret prayer for a new friend. But what if the answer comes in a way you never expected?

Quick Assessment
Big God Books is a gentle story about a young child coping with loneliness after a friend moves away, exploring themes of faith and prayer appropriate for early readers aged 5-8. It encourages children to understand that their feelings are heard and that answers to prayers might come in surprising ways. The book offers a simple introduction to religious concepts without complex language or intense situations.
